In choosing an online tutoring platform, factors such as the tutor's qualifications, the effectiveness of the teaching methods, accessibility, and affordability should be considered. A credible platform should have qualified tutors with a proven track record and a user-friendly system that is easy to navigate.

One of the most effective ways to help children improve their organization skills is through a gradual step-by-step approach. As a first step, it's important to establish a routine. Consistency combined with predictability can bring out improvement. Simple routines such as setting definitive times for homework, meals, playtime, and bedtime can make a significant difference.
Students grappling with reading face an array of obstacles, and as with any educational hindrance, the first line of action is identifying the problem. The struggles may stem from issues with phonics, fluency, vocabulary, or comprehension. Identifying the root cause of the struggle is a crucial first step towards devising an effective solution.
Sometimes, a student's problem centers on vocabulary. Here, the issue lies less with reading the words and more with comprehending their meaning. In such cases, it’s fundamental to integrate explicit vocabulary instruction. This includes teaching new words systematically and in context, using visual aids, and creating opportunities for repeated exposure.
The first technique is Chunking, which involves breaking down large pieces of information into smaller, manageable chunks. This approach enables students to retain more information as the brain finds it easier to process shorter, simpler pieces than longer and complex ones. For example, it is smoother to remember a ten-digit phone number when broken down into smaller chunks.

Visualization and Association also play a crucial role in memorization. Students who employ these techniques connect new information or concepts with familiar items or scenarios, effectively mapping them within their cognitive landscape. For instance, picturing the Eiffel Tower while learning about its history may help embed the information in memory.
